Mahabharata Udyoga Parva – असंख्येयगुणॊ वीरः परहर्ता दारुणद्युतिः

Shloka (श्लोक)

असंख्येयगुणॊ वीरः परहर्ता दारुणद्युतिः
दण्डपाणिर इवासह्यः कालवत परचरिष्यति

⚡ Quick Meaning

This shloka portrays the unparalleled valor and might of a hero in battle.

Translations

English Translation

The hero with countless virtues, strong and fierce, wields his weapon like a god of death, moving through the battlefield fearlessly.

हिंदी अनुवाद

गुणों से परिपूर्ण वीर, प्रहारक और भयंकर, अपने हथियार को यमराज की तरह चलाते हैं, युद्धभूमि में निडर होकर चलते हैं।
